A few people have recommended Mellow Mushroom today so I made my way over on a Sunday evening after placing an online order for a shiitake pie and a white pie, both crispy and regular crust (you can customize). The restaurant is located in a little shopping area with a Wegmans and lots of other eats (I might have to come back to try some others).
It's more of a sit-in restaurant/bar, which I didn't realize until I got there. The restaurant was relatively busy with ample outdoor seating. Parking is in the back. We were greeted promptly upon arrival and our pies were ready to go. The host gave us napkins, paper plates, crushed red chili packets, and parm packets.
One thing to note - none of the staff members, including waiters/waitresses, wore masks. With covid on the rise and hospitals being overburdened, it is a policy that should be enforced to protect staff and patrons. Even if you're vaccinated, you can still be infected and also act as a carrier and get others infected. Many of the smaller covid outbreaks in the initial stages of the pandemic were traced back to restaurants, specifically back end restaurant staff, so there is inherently higher risk for them, and everyone needs to do their part to protect them.
The drive back was about 35 mins, during which time the pizza had cooled down some, but I threw my slices into the air fryer at 400 for 4 mins and they were good as new.
On to the food itself - the pizza was SO GOOD. The shiitake was well seasoned, perfectly topped, and had a deep mushroom flavor. The aioli swirl was the cherry on top. The white pizza had both sundried and fresh tomatoes and plenty of garlic. I loved both. The crust is so chewy and flavorful and perfect. Next time I'd ask for the thinner crust - it was little bready for me. Pricewise, they might seem pricey to someone who frequents big chains, but I think it's justified given the toppings and quality. One large pie is about $25.
